Have I ever mentioned that I am currently studying for my Bachelor of Social Work right now? I was actually just reading my textbook the other day and one section that popped up actually tackled the topic of 'disability'. And oh man, my heart melted with how much the ideas resonated with 'A Silent Voice'. This story that Yoshitoki Oima wanted to tell is unbelievably messy; For Japan, a country that protects its social order, I would imagine that tackling issues of disability and bullying -- Two prominent factors of social disruption -- Would itself be disruptive. Many should know our author had to even fight for her story to be published, even needing the support of the Japanese Association of the Deaf. This is, euphemistically speaking, a delicate subject. And I do not even need to be a social worker for me to understand that every country needs to tread it carefully.
